Description

This creamy and cheesy chicken and hashbrown casserole is a family favorite, perfect for weeknight dinners or gatherings. With simple ingredients like chicken, hashbrowns, and cheese, it’s comfort food at its best!


Ingredients

Scale
  1. For the Casserole:

    • 2 cups cooked chicken (shredded or diced)
    • 1 package (20 ounces) frozen hashbrowns (thawed)
    • 1 cup sour cream
    • 1 cup cream of chicken soup (homemade or store-bought)
    • 1 ½ cups shredded cheddar cheese (divided)
    • ½ teaspoon garlic powder
    • ½ teaspoon onion powder
    • ½ teaspoon paprika
    • Salt and pepper to taste

    For the Topping:

    1. ½ cup shredded cheddar cheese
    2. Optional: ¼ cup breadcrumbs or crushed crackers for added crunch

Instructions

  • Preheat the Oven: Pre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C). Grease a 9×13-inch casserole dish with cooking spray or butter.
  • Prepare the Casserole Mixture: In a large bowl, combine the cooked chicken, thawed hashbrowns, sour cream, cream of chicken soup, 1 cup of shredded cheddar cheese, garlic powder, onion powder, paprika, salt, and pepper. Stir until all ingredients are well combined.
  • Assemble the Casserole: Transfer the chicken and hashbrown mixture into the prepared casserole dish, spreading it out evenly.
  • Add Topping: Sprinkle the remaining ½ cup of shredded cheddar cheese on top of the casserole. If you like extra crunch, add the breadcrumbs or crushed crackers on top as well.
  • Bake: Bake the casserole in the preheated oven for 30-35 minutes, or until the cheese is melted and bubbly, and the top is golden brown.
  • Serve and Enjoy: Remove the casserole from the oven and let it cool for a few minutes before serving.

Notes

  • You can use rotisserie chicken or leftover cooked chicken for convenience.
  • For extra creaminess, you can add a few tablespoons of cream cheese to the mixture.
  • For a spicier version, consider adding some diced green chilies or jalapeños.
